Kumuh And Rest, The Rawa Ox Market In Central Jakarta Will Be Revitalized
The traditional Rawa Buffalo market in Central Jakarta, which looks shabby and dirty, will be revitalized/ Photo: IST

The Central Jakarta City Government urges Perumda Pasar Jaya to immediately organize a traditional market in Central Jakarta which is a priority for improvement according to the program of the Governor of DKI Jakarta, Heru Budi Hartono.

The reason is, based on a review by the Central Jakarta City Government of one of the priority markets, namely at Rawa Buffalo Market, Rawasari, Cempaka Putih, it is still found in slum and dirty conditions.

"Today we are reviewing the Rawa Buffalo Market which is included in the priority of structuring according to the Governor's PJ program. We see the cleanliness, cleanliness and comfort of visitors," said Assistant for the Economy and Development (Asekbang) of Bakwan Ferizan Ginting to reporters, Friday, January 20.

Bakwan asked that market conditions must be clean and orderly in order to provide convenience to consumers who shop. Arrangements that must be done such as parking lots, cleaning, waste disposal and waste banks must be organized.

"With this arrangement, visitors are comfortable in shopping which ends in the economy moving. Prices must also be stable," he said.
